The moeru-ai/airi GitHub repository is home to Project AIRI, an innovative endeavor to create a digital companion or cyber waifu that can interact with users in a lifelike manner. Heavily inspired by Neuro-sama, a popular virtual streamer, AIRI aims to provide a unique experience by enabling users to own their digital life and interact with their virtual companion anywhere, anytime.
In terms of
key features, AIRI boasts a range of capabilities, including the ability to play games, chat, and engage in various activities. The project leverages modern large language models like ChatGPT and Claude to power its conversational abilities.To get started with AIRI, users can
download the latest release from the GitHub repository or install it using winget or Scoop on Windows, or Homebrew Cask on macOS. The project also provides a web-based interface for users to interact with their digital companion.From a technical standpoint, AIRI is built using a range of technologies, including
Electron for the desktop application and web technologies for the web-based interface. The project also utilizes machine learning models to power its conversational abilities.The AIRI project is suitable for a wide range of users, including developers interested in contributing to the project, users looking for a unique digital companion experience, and researchers interested in exploring the possibilities of AI-driven virtual companions.
In summary, the moeru-ai/airi repository is an exciting project that offers a unique digital companion experience, and its open-source nature makes it an excellent opportunity for developers and researchers to contribute and learn. The aisuite GitHub repository offers a lightweight Python library for building applications with large language models (LLMs). It features a unified Chat Completions API across multiple providers, including OpenAI, Anthropic, and Google, allowing for easy switching between them by changing a single string. The library also includes an Agents API with tools and toolkits for building more complex applications.
To get started with
aisuite, you can install it using pip install aisuite, and then use the Client class to interact with the chat API. For example:import aisuite as ai
client = ai.Client()
response = client.chat.completions.create(
model="openai:gpt-4o",
messages=[{"role": "user", "content": "Hello, how are you?"}],
temperature=0.75
)
print(response.choices[0].message.content)
aisuite is designed to be extensible, with a modular architecture that allows developers to add new providers and tools easily. The repository includes a Contributing Guide and a MIT License, making it easy for developers to get involved and use the library in their projects.

The ECC repository provides an agent harness operating system, offering a coordinated engineering system and toolbox for agents to write code. It includes 67 agents, 281 skills, and 94 legacy command shims, along with features like hooks, rules, memory, continuous learning, and
AgentShield security scanning. ECC works with various harnesses, including Claude Code and Codex, and can be installed through different methods. The recommended default is to install the Claude Code plugin for Claude Code and use the supported sync flow for Codex.
The repository is MIT-licensed and open source, with a focus on providing a standardized process for agents to plan, test, implement, review, verify, and remember their work. The goal of ECC is to optimize the context window and persist everything else, making it a valuable tool for those looking to streamline their agent-based workflows.
The ECC system is designed to be user-friendly, with a simple installation process and a wide range of features to support agent development. Whether you're working with Claude Code, Codex, or another harness, ECC provides a powerful toolkit to help you get the most out of your agents.
Here's a sample
installation commandfor Claude Code:
/plugin marketplace add https://github.com/affaan-m/ECC
/plugin install ecc@ecc

The huggingface/speech-to-speech repo is an open-source pipeline for building voice agents. It consists of four interchangeable components: Voice Activity Detection (VAD), Speech to Text (STT), Language Model (LLM), and Text to Speech (TTS). The pipeline is modular, allowing users to swap out components as needed, and is exposed through an
OpenAI Realtime-compatible WebSocket API. The repo provides a range of features, including support for multiple
STT and TTS models, as well as the ability to run the pipeline in different modes, such as realtime, local, websocket, and socket. The pipeline is designed to be easy to use, with a simple
pip install process and a range of optional backends that can be installed with pip extras. The repo also includes a range of examples and scripts to help users get started.The target audience for this repo appears to be developers who want to build voice agents or other applications that require speech-to-speech functionality. Book-to-Skill is a tool that turns any technical book, document folder, or collection of sources into a unified agent skill. This allows you to study, reference, and use the information while working in GitHub Copilot CLI, Amp, or Claude Code.
The tool works by distilling the book into a skill, including frameworks, decision rules, anti-patterns, and per-chapter files, and then loading it on demand. It supports various document formats, including PDF, EPUB, DOCX, and more.
Key features include:
* Turning books into structured skills that can be loaded on demand
* Supporting multiple document formats
* Generating core mental models, chapter index, glossary, patterns, and cheatsheet
* Allowing for updates and folding in of new material
The tool is designed for practitioners who want to get the most out of their technical books and documents. It's ideal for those who re-read documents often and want to make the information more accessible and usable.
From a technical standpoint, the tool uses various extraction methods, including Docling for technical books and pdftotext for text-heavy books. It also uses Claude to analyze the structure of the book and generate per-chapter summaries.
Usage is simple: just point the tool at a file, folder, or glob, and it will generate a full skill in your agent's skills directory.Takeaway: With Book-to-Skill, you can turn any technical book into a powerful agent skill, making it easier to access and use the information you need to get the job done.

Meet GeoLibre, a free and open-source, lightweight, cloud-native GIS platform for visualizing, exploring, and analyzing geospatial data. It runs everywhere you do, in the web browser, on the desktop, on mobile, and inside Jupyter notebooks, all while keeping your data local and private. Key features include 3D Tiles, planetary basemaps, and a
SQL Workspace. To get started, you can launch the web app, download the desktop app, or run from source. The platform is built with
Tauri v2, React, TypeScript, MapLibre GL JS, DuckDB-WASM Spatial, and deck.gl. Technical highlights include a responsive design, a per-project ellipsoid for accurate distance and area measurements, and a plugin architecture. The platform is suitable for GIS professionals, data analysts, and researchers working with geospatial data.

The Agent Governance Toolkit is an open-source framework that helps you manage and govern autonomous AI agents. Its primary goal is to ensure that AI agents behave as intended and follow the rules. The toolkit provides features like policy enforcement, identity management, sandboxing, and auditing to prevent potential risks.
Key Features:
-
Policy Engine: Enforces rules and restrictions on AI agent actions-
Identity Management: Ensures that agents are authenticated and authorized-
Sandboxing: Limits agent privileges to prevent damage-
Auditing: Tracks and logs agent actions for transparency and accountabilityTo get started, you can install the toolkit using
pip install agent-governance-toolkit[full] and follow the quick start guide. The toolkit supports multiple programming languages, including Python, TypeScript, .NET, Rust, and Go.From a technical standpoint, the toolkit uses a stateless, deterministic, fail-closed policy decision runtime to ensure that agent actions are allowed or denied based on predefined rules. It also provides a range of tools and capabilities, including a
CLI for verifying compliance and a PolicyEvaluator API for programmatic control.The Agent Governance Toolkit is designed for developers, security teams, and organizations that work with autonomous AI agents. It's particularly useful for those who need to ensure that their agents comply with regulations and policies.

Claude Video is a powerful tool that enables Claude to watch and analyze videos. With zero config, you can paste a URL or local path and ask a question, and Claude will fetch captions, download the video, extract frames, and provide a timestamped transcript.
The key features of Claude Video include:
-
yt-dlp and ffmpeg installation on first run- Caption support for most public videos
- Whisper API key for videos without captions
- Frame extraction and transcript analysis
Usage is simple: paste a URL or local path, ask a question, and Claude will provide an answer based on the video content. You can use Claude Video to:
- Analyze someone else's content
- Diagnose a bug from a video
- Summarize a video
- Cut the hype out of an update video
- Turn a playlist into notes
From a technical standpoint, Claude Video uses
yt-dlp to check captions and download videos, and ffmpeg to extract frames. The script also handles frame deduplication to reduce token cost.The target audience for Claude Video includes developers, content creators, and anyone who needs to analyze video content.
